Pros – Where BetOnline shines
First off, the betting menu. It’s a sprawling jungle of options – from NFL lines that update faster than a ticker to crypto‑only markets that make the competition look old‑school. Then there’s the live‑betting engine, which streams in milliseconds, giving you the edge you need for in‑play arbitrage. Deposits? Lightning‑fast, especially if you go crypto; withdrawals are almost instant, a rarity in today’s regulated mess. Customer support is another hidden gem: live chat agents actually answer, no endless hold music. Finally, the mobile app feels native, not a watered‑down web shell, and it handles odds changes without hiccups.
Cons – The dark side you can’t ignore
But the platform isn’t flawless. The welcome bonus is a maze of wagering requirements that would make a tax accountant sweat. Odds on major events sit a tick lower than the market leaders, squeezing profit margins on big games. The UI, while functional, is cluttered – think a cockpit you can’t see out of. And if you’re not a crypto fan, you’ll find the fiat deposit fees oddly high, a sore spot for casual bettors. Lastly, some states are still in a regulatory limbo, meaning you could be locked out depending on your zip.
